
I’ve been to two of the concerts; NYC @ SOBS and the show @ World Café in Philly. I also saw their documentary so when I say this band is off da hook, I know what I’m talking about. The music is inspiring and upbeat. You can’t stand in still while they’re playing; the music is infectious, from the African reggae roots to the more traditional African pieces. It’s all incredible!!! Also, the personal story of the different band members reminds us of the resiliency of the human spirit. “When two elephants are fighting, the grass dema suffer”, “Living Like a Refugee is not easy”, “Rolling like a rolling stone”, “smile”, “Soda Soap”.
